Transaction 3b25fddb9fd8dbbfb6e0c087b26ed2a844dc4c18fbbf2c68a66c111a181fc8d0
1 Input
1 Outputs
- 3b25fddb9fd8dbbfb6e0c087b26ed2a844dc4c18fbbf2c68a66c111a181fc8d0:0
value 308910000
address 171mQDM3y86eeDjPz6CeXUutGnBfP2um7N